* While with a pressure washer, always stick by the safety guidelines found in the operator's manual. The risks to bear in mind:-

* The powerful spray can trigger significant harm which may well at first appear minor, causing to delay treatment.

* The ferocious spray may throw objects which put you and other bystanders in danger.

* Electric shock can happen whether the equipment isn't properly used properly and should safety directions are not followed.

* The gases out of small, Fuelpowered motors can cause carbon monoxide poisoning.

* Put on eye protection always.

* Never point a pressure washer at yourself or others.

* Never try to push things about with spray out of the washer.

* Never make use of a petrol driven washer at an enclosed space.

* Always use a circuit-breaker with an electric-powered washer and check it.

* If an expansion lead is demanded, keep the plug and socket connection out of any standing water, and use a thick extension cord with components optimized for use in moist areas. Keep all the connections as remote as feasible from the region of operation and away from some other water runoff. Wear rubbersoled foot wear that provide some insulation when utilizing the equipment.

* If the circuit breaker trips, it is sensible to have an experienced plumber test from the washer to get electric problems.

* Never allow children to use a pressure washer. Keep children in a secure space once a grownup is using a pressure washer.

Prospective buyers should nevertheless remember that while their advanced level mobility makes washer valuable over electric versions they do produce exhaust emissions. Consequently, they should not be used in indoor areas where airflow and venting is constrained.
